Lai Mohammed-I do not have covid 19

While the media is buzzing with reports that COVID-19 hits Nigeria’s Presidential Villa, with notable personalities such as Garba Shehu, Lai Mohammed, Other Buhari’s Appointees, Permanent Secretary Contracting the Virus.

In a recent development, the Minister of Information and Culture of the Federal Republic of Nigeria, Lai Mohammed, has refuted claims that he is down with the virus.

He dismissed speculations that he had contracted COVID-19 and was being treated for the virus.

He decried the online publication, which had been “latched on to by some mainstream media, once again highlights the uphill task the government faces in our campaign to stamp out fake news and misinformation.”

A statement issued yesterday in Abuja by his Special Assistant on Media, Segun Adeyemi, stated:

“The attention of the office of the Honourable Minister of Information and Culture, Alhaji Lai Mohammed, has been drawn to a report making the rounds that he has contracted the COVID-19 virus and that he is now in isolation, where he is receiving treatment. For the record, the minister does not have COVID-19, hence he is neither in isolation nor receiving treatment anywhere. A journalism mantra says ‘when in doubt, leave it out.’ Also embedded in the code of ethics for journalists are the basic principles of truthfulness and accuracy, among others. The report in question did not meet those standards.”

He went further to highlight the Minister's activities for the week, while stating that the Minister is fully vaccinated.
